1
mirror of https://github.com/mpv-player/mpv synced 2024-10-22 08:51:57 +02:00

Similar to 1.26

git-svn-id: svn://svn.mplayerhq.hu/mplayer/trunk@2200 b3059339-0415-0410-9bf9-f77b7e298cf2
This commit is contained in:
jaf 2001-10-14 19:05:21 +00:00
parent 8ba484ddbe
commit 8bcd8bf892

View File

@ -10,13 +10,20 @@
<TD COLSPAN=3><P><B><A NAME=5.1><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>5.1 Kompilierung</A></B></P>
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Was bedeutet "No such file or directory" ?
</B></TD><TR><TD></T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Vermutlich gibt es keine solche Datei oder ein solches Verzeichnis.
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D>&nbsp;&nbsp;</T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Was ist das Problem mit gcc 2.96 ?
</B></TD><TR><TD></T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
gcc 2.96 ist RedHats UNOFFIZIELLE (es kann nur auf RedHat Seiten oder bei
RedHat Distributionen gefunden werden) und FEHLERHAFTE gcc Version. gcc 2.96
ist ÜBERHAUPT NICHT unterstützt von <B>MPlayer</B>, denn es IRGNORIERT einfach
MMX-Code, es kompiliert es einfach nicht. Wichtig: dies ist NICHT ein <B>MPlayer</B>-spezifisches
MMX/3DNow-Code, es kompiliert es einfach nicht. Wichtig: dies ist NICHT ein
<B>MPlayer</B>-spezifisches
Problem, einige andere Projekte (DRI, avifile, usw..) haben auch
Probleme mit dem Scheiß.<BR>** VERWENDE gcc 2.96 NICHT !!! **
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
@ -25,12 +32,69 @@ Probleme mit dem Schei
Großartig, ich habe gcc 3.0.1 von RedHat/Mandrake, dann ist alles fein!
</B></TD><TR><TD></T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Nein. Auch damit gibt es Probleme. :( Verwende einen aus der 2.95.x Serie, diese sind
zuverlässiger und schneller als 2.96 und 3.x.x .
zuverlässiger und schneller als 2.96 und 3.x.x . Wenn du wirklich 3.0.x verwenden willst,
verwende wenigstens immer die neuere Version.
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><FONT face="Verdana, Arial, Helvetica, sans-serif" size=2>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Ich habe versucht MPlayer zu kompilieren, aber ich bekommen folgende Ausgabe:<BR>
<PRE>
In file included from /usr/include/g++-v3/bits/std_cwchar.h:42,
from /usr/include/g++-v3/bits/fpos.h:40,
from /usr/include/g++-v3/bits/char_traits.h:40,
from /usr/include/g++-v3/bits/std_string.h:41,
from /usr/include/g++-v3/string:31,
from libwin32.h:36,
from DS_AudioDecoder.h:4,
from DS_AudioDec.cpp:5:
/usr/include/wchar.h: In function Long long int wcstoq(const wchar_t*,
wchar_t**, int)':
/usr/include/wchar.h:514: cannot convert `const wchar_t* __restrict' to
`const
</PRE>
</B></TD><TR><T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Update deine glibc auf die neueste. Bei Mandrake verwende 2.2.4-8mdk.
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
SDL Ausgabe funktioniert nicht output doesn't work oder das Kompilierungsprob-
lem ist ....
...2.96... (ja, einige Leute schwärmen NOCH IMMER von ihrem gcc 2.96!!)
</B></TD><TR><T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
<P>Aber wir hatten idegs (das Wort 'ideg' wird noch weiter beschrieben in der FAQ).
Und unser Idegcounter hatte wieder und wieder Overflows.</P>
<P>Leider entweicht MPlayer unsere Kontrolle. Es wird von es wird von Idioten, die
nicht mal Windows verwenden können und auch noch nie versucht haben einen Kernel zu
kompilieren, verwendet. Sie installieren Mandrake, RedHat oder Suse (mit Standardeinstellungen)
und schreiben uns ohne RTFM (lesen der DOCS) 'Es funktioniert nicht! Helft mir! Bitte!
Ich bin neu bei Linux! Hilfe! Oh! Helft mir!'. Wir können sie nicht aufhalten, aber wir
versuchen RTFM zu erzwingen und dass sie die verdammten Ausgaben von ./configure und
MPlayer lesen.</P>
<P>Und ihr kleveren Leute kommt und beleidigt uns mit gcc 2.96 und binären Paketen.
Anstatt anderen Users zu helfen oder Patches zu erzeugen um Probleme zu lösen.</P>
<P>Die hälfte unserer Freizeit verbrauche ich beim Beantworten sinnloser Mails und
beim Einbauen von neuen Tricks für configure un solche Mails zu verhindern.</P>
<P>Und hier gibt es Gleichgewicht. In der einen Hand seit ihr cleveren Jungs, die sagen
dass wir sehr schlecht sind, da wir das fehlerhafte gcc 2.96 nicht mögen und in der anderen
Hand sind die 'neu bei Linux' Leute, welche uns zeigen wie schlecht das gcc 2.96 ist.</P>
<P>Schlussfolgerung: wir können nicht gut sein. Die Hälfte der Leute sagt, dass wir schlecht
sind.</P>
<P>Möglicherweise sollten wir das Projekt schließen, kommerzielles Closed-Source daraus
machen und Installationssupport für euch anbieten. Dann könnten wir die unsere aktelle
Arbeitsstätte verlassen, die Entwicklung ginge schneller, and wir könnten eine Menge
Geld verdienen und ein großes Haus kaufen, usw. usw. Willst du das wirklich? Es scheint so.</P>
<P ALIGN=RIGHT>Arpi (eine Mail in der mplayer-users-Mailingliste (übersetzt))</P>
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
SDL Ausgabe funktioniert nicht oder das Problem beim Kompilieren ist ....
</B></TD><TR><T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Es wurde mit dem neuesten SDL getestet (läuft auf 1.1.7+).
Es funktioniert NICHT mit 1.1.6, 1.1.5 1.1.4 1.1.3 1.0.4 usw, frage nicht.
@ -480,16 +544,13 @@ implementiert. Lass uns nVidia gratulieren.
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Gibt es eine Möglichkeit, QuickTime und RealMedia Filme in MPlayer?
Gibt es eine Möglichkeit RealMedia Filme mit MPlayer abzuspielen?
</B></TD><TR><T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">A:</TD><TD><font face="Verdana, Arial, Helvetica, sans-serif" size="2">
Es gibt keine Weg, um das zu tun. Theoretisch kann du die Real-Codes für Linux
(welche als .so-Dateien verfügbar sind) rückwertskompilieren aber in der Praxis
ist es sehr schwierig, auch wenn du weisst, wie der Kompilier, der von Real
verwendet wurde, den Assembler Code macht.
Und bei QuickTime; es ist möglicht einige ältere Filme abzuspielen, und dies
dir bald <B>MPlayer</B> können, aber die neuen Clips sind Sorenson-Kodiert, und
dieser Codec ist tief in die QT-Executable eingebaut, also hier ist keine
Möglichkeit ihm zu verwenden.
Es gibt keinen Weg, um dies zu ermöglichen. Darum verdient es dieses Format in
Flammen zu sterben. Theoretisch kann du die Real-Codes für Linux
(welche als .so-Dateien verfügbar sind) rückwärtskompilieren, aber in der Praxis
ist es sehr schwierig, auch wenn du weisst, wie der Kompiler, der von Real
verwendet wurde, den Assembler Code erzeugt.
</TD><TR><TD COLSPAN=3>&nbsp;</TD><TR>
<TD></TD><TD VALIGN=top><font face="Verdana, Arial, Helvetica, sans-serif" size="2">Q:</TD><TD WIDTH=100%><B><font face="Verdana, Arial, Helvetica, sans-serif" size="2">